New Works Festival
featuring LONG WAY GO DOWN by Zayd Dohrn
MAY 28 - JUNE 26, 2010

Directed by: Christopher Carlos

"A playwright with a big future." –Dallas Morning News

The Play: A young Mexican couple is trapped at a way station when they can't pay off their debts to the American coyotes who smuggled them across the border.

The Playwright: Playwright of KDT's 2008 hit Sick, Zayd Dohrn received his MFA from NYU and is currently a Lila Acheson Wallace Fellow at Juilliard. His plays have been produced and developed at The Public Theater, Woolly Mammoth, Marin Theatre Company, South Coast Repertory, The Alliance, Kitchen Dog Theater, Magic Theatre, Berkshire Theatre Festival, American Theater Company, Southern Rep, Boston Playwrights' Theatre, and New Jersey Rep. He is a recipient of Lincoln Center's Lecomte du Nouy Prize, the Sky Cooper Prize, the Jean Kennedy Smith Award, an IRNE for Best New Play, and residencies with Ars Nova, Chautauqua, and the Royal Court Theatre of London.
